Sweet and Tart Strawberry Salad
SUBMITTED BY:
Edie Moon
PHOTO BY:
Allrecipes
"This is a delightful, and unusual strawberry salad. Pepper and vinegar enhance the sweetness of fresh berries."

1 1/2 pounds fresh strawberries, rinsed and sliced
2 1/2 tablespoons brown sugar
1 tablespoon balsamic vinegar
1/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per

DIRECTIONS
In a large bowl, toss berries with sugar and let stand at room temperature for 10 minutes.
In a small bowl, combine the vinegar and pepper. Pour over berries and toss to coat. Divide berries among 4 serving bowls and serve. Enjoy!

You really need a good quality balsamic vinegar with this dish. I allowed the strawberries to saok in the sugar for a couple hours before serving. Add the vinegar and pepper only just before serving or they will not add any flavor.

I made this salad for easter dinner, as we had a bunch of strawberries and didn't want them to go to waste - it was quite good. I must say, if you do make it, don't make it ahead of time and let it sit before you serve it, otherwise you lose the flavour of the balsamic vinegar. I noticed when I made it you could taste it, and it was a nice combination, but by the time we actually served dinner (an hour later), it just tasted like sweet strawberries. Give it a go, just serve it right away!

This is v good. It'd impress your guest, while being terribly easy to do. I think one needs to soak the berries with the sugar for longer than 10 mins, more like 45 mins if possible - I also added basil leaves, for fragrance. The balsamic vinegar and pepper, served separately for your guest to add himself, gives the sweetness a subtle complexity. Good accompaniment for a savory breakfast dish.
